Jacques Ier (1689-1733) served as the Prince of Monaco for a brief period before abdicating in favor of his son, Honoré III. His reign lasted less than two years, and he was known for his desire to step away from the burdens of power, allowing the young prince to take over. Jacques was married to Louise-Hippolyte Grimaldi, whose untimely death left a significant impact on his life and reign.
